AI Evals Are the Critical Layer Between Demo and Production

A demo can prove that AI works once. It cannot prove the workflow can be trusted repeatedly. This article explains why AI evals should be treated as a management layer, not a technical afterthought, and how leaders can use them to make better funding, governance, vendor, and production decisions.

Quantum-Enhanced LLMs: Real Signal, Weak Strategy

A recent IBM quantum hardware experiment improved Llama 3.1 8B in a narrow research setup, but the business lesson is more disciplined than the headline suggests. Quantum-enhanced LLMs deserve attention as a compute signal, not as a procurement trigger. Leaders should watch the evidence, compare classical alternatives, and measure workflow value before funding quantum AI claims.

The Practical AI Operating Model for Mid-Market Companies

Mid-market companies do not need enterprise AI bureaucracy, but scattered pilots are not a strategy. This article argues for a lean AI operating model that defines ownership, prioritization, governance, workflow integration, evaluation, and measurement before AI tools scale across the business.
